Job Description - Finance Manager (Strategy & Operations)
Role Summary:
We are looking for a high-impact Finance Manager Strategy & Operations with a strong consulting mindset to partner with business and digital leaders. This role will drive financial governance, portfolio transparency, and executive storytelling across strategic initiatives, enabling data-driven decisions at scale.
The ideal candidate combines deep financial acumen with structured problem-solving, strong communication, and digital fluency.
Key Responsibilities:
Financial Management & Governance:
Own end-to-end financial management for strategic programs including:
- Budget planning & annual operating plans
- Monthly accruals and cost tracking
- Latest Estimate (LE) vs Forecast vs Actual analysis
- Build financial models and business cases for new initiatives and investments
- Track portfolio burn, commitments, and realized value
- Partner with procurement and business finance on cross-charges and vendor spend
Reporting, Insights & Executive Storytelling
Create leadership-ready dashboards and reports (monthly / quarterly business reviews)
- Translate complex financial data into clear narratives and actionable insights
- Drive variance analysis and highlight risks, opportunities, and corrective actions
- Prepare executive presentations for CDO / CIO / BU leadership
Stakeholder & Program Partnership
- Act as trusted finance partner to Strategy, Product, Data & AI leaders
- Support program managers with financial rigor across large portfolios
- Lead financial cadence with cross-functional stakeholders (Digital, Finance, HR, Procurement)
- Influence decisions through data, structured thinking, and compelling storytelling
Digital Enablement
- Leverage modern tools (e.g., Asana, Airtable, Power BI, Excel/Sheets) to automate tracking and reporting
- Support digitization of finance workflows and portfolio visibility
- Bring ideas to simplify processes using analytics, automation, or AI
Qualifications & Experience:
- 8- 10+ years of experience in Finance, Consulting, Strategy Ops, or Program Finance
Strong expertise in:
- Budgeting & forecasting
- Accruals and cost management
- LE vs Forecast vs Actual analysis
- Executive reporting
- Prior experience in consulting or enterprise transformation programs preferred
- Excellent communication, articulation, and stakeholder management skills
- Ability to synthesize numbers into business stories
- High comfort working with senior leadership
- Digital fluency strongly preferred (data tools, workflow platforms, dashboards)
